BC Scones (Is the BC for British Columbia, or Blueberry Cherry? Doesn't really matter, they celebrate all that is great about living here.

1 2/3 cups flour (whole grain or whole spelt)
1/4 cup dark brown sugar
1Tbsp baking powder
3/4 teaspoon baking soda
Pinch salt
1 1/3 cup rolled oats
2 heaping spoonfuls coconut oil or earth balance ( can add up to 1/2 cup to taste)
2/3 cup soy milk plus 1 teaspoon apple cider vinegar (or milk of choice)
1/2 cup cherries, pitted and chopped
1/2 cup blueberries
1/2 cup dark chocolate chips

Preheat oven to 425F.

Combine flour, sugar, soda, powder and salt in food processor.

Add 1 cup rolled oats and 2 heaping tablespoons coconut oil or Earth balance and pulse a few times until mealy looking. Add remaining 1/3 cup oats and pulse again.

Transfer to a bowl. Add milk and gently combine, then fold in rest of ingredients.

Divide into two balls, flatten each on a sprinkling of rolled oats, then cut each circle into 4. Bake for about 12-15 minutes.
